BETTER VALUE FROM ASPHALT TECHNOLOGY --BITUMEN, FLEXIBLE AND DURABLE. 3RD EUROBITUME SYMPOSIUM 1985, THE HAGUE, NETHERLANDS, SEPTEMBER 11-13, 1985
Whilst most technical papers attempt to describe the detailed results of aspects of bituminous materials this paper attempts to pull together a philosophy for the validation and implementation of asphalt technology without which much research and technical work is wasted. It will attempt to show that without sensible and practical use of known results the best value will not be obtained from bituminous materials and hence their use and growth will be impeded. The author believes that far too much effort is spent on investigation and too little on application and unless it is applied, research effort is wasted. It is vital to know and measure the performance of bituminous materials before evaluation can occur and the author as a member of the construction board of the UK institution of highways and transportation was part of the team investigating performance feedback of flexible pavements in 1982. The results reported indicate that all base types generally performed better than design expectancy but both concrete and bituminous surfacings generally do not. Also concrete roads and bituminous bases appear to have similar lives. Substantial improvements in the performance of bituminous materials are being achieved by the implementation of known and often simple asphalt technology particularly by increasing thickness, better compaction, optimising materials, mix and pavement design and with more realistic specifications. The introduction of better techniques such as full depth or total asphalt, pervious macadams, modified binders and foamed bitumen also result in better value but their acceptance has been needlessly slow. It will be the enthusiasm and determination of better trained and more experienced technologists who will ultimately achieve better value from asphalt technology.
